
Wenger Swiss Made Wrist Watch
This is a Wenger Swiss made wrist watch featuring a classic, utilitarian design. The watch has a round, white dial set within a silver-toned, possibly stainless steel, case. The case exhibits a brushed finish on the top surfaces with polished accents on the sides and bezel. The lugs are integrated into the case design with a slightly angled, purposeful shape. The dial features black Arabic numerals for hours 1 through 12, complemented by smaller, possibly 24-hour markers or minute track details. The hands are silver-toned, with the hour and minute hands appearing luminescent, and a distinctive red seconds hand with a circular counter-balance. A date window is visible at the 3 o'clock position, showing what appears to be the number '7'. The Wenger logo, a red square with a white cross, is prominently displayed below the 12 o'clock marker, with the 'WENGER' brand name printed below it. The watch is fitted with a black leather strap, which appears to be in good used condition with some minor creasing, indicative of regular wear. The overall condition suggests a well-maintained piece, though there may be minor scratches or scuffs to the case and crystal consistent with normal use, which are not clearly visible due to the image resolution. This type of watch typically falls into a robust, outdoor, or everyday wear category, reflecting Wenger's heritage in Swiss Army knives and reliable instrumentation. It represents a practical and durable timepiece from a reputable Swiss manufacturer, likely from the late 20th or early 21st century.
